Title: Changes to Continued Prosecution Application Practice 
Abstract: The Leahy-Smith America Invents Act (AIA) revised and streamlined the requirements for the inventors oath or declaration. In implementing the AIA inventors oath or declaration provisions, the United States Patent and Trademark Office (Office) provided that an applicant may postpone the filing of the inventors oath or declaration until allowance if the applicant provides an application data sheet indicating the name, residence, and mailing address of each inventor. The rules pertaining to continued prosecution applications (which are applicable only to design applications) require that the prior application of a continued prosecution application be complete, which requires that the prior application contain the inventors oath or declaration. This interim rule revises the rules pertaining to continued prosecution applications to permit the filing of a continued prosecution application even if the prior application does not contain the inventors oath or declaration if the prior application contains an application data sheet indicating the name, residence, and mailing address of each inventor.
